Description:
Etruscan Revival Gold Earrings, c. 1860s, designed as ram's heads suspending urns, each with applied beads and ropework accents, lg. 1 7/8 in., signed CG.
Estimate $7,000-9,000
Signed CG. Obscured hallmarks. One with dent to bead terminal. One with very minor solder to top of urn. Some tears to goldworlk in urns. 9.3 dwt.
